About Us
The Specialty Coffee Association (SCA) is a non-profit, membership-based association built on foundations of openness, inclusivity, and the power of shared knowledge. From coffee farmers to baristas and roasters, our membership spans the globe, encompassing every element of the coffee value chain. SCA acts as a unifying force within the specialty coffee industry and works to make coffee better by raising standards worldwide through a collaborative and progressive approach. Dedicated to building an industry that is fair, sustainable, and nurturing for all, SCA draws on years of insights and inspiration from the specialty coffee community.

About You
The primary role of the Programs Director (PD) is to strategically guide programs the support the World Coffee
Championships. The PD will evaluate content and delivery systems to maximize impact to the community and to support SCA strategic goals. The job will oversee the evolution of WCC programs including establishing KPIs, incorporating community feedback, aligning content with SCA’s education, research, and knowledge departments, and planning and implementing new programs until they are stable enough to be assumed and maintained by
Managers

Key Responsibilities

  • Set strategy & goals for essential WCC programs: Judge Certification, World Competitions Educational Program,

WCE Representative programs, R&R subcommittee groups, etc.

  • Implement plans for program delivery.
  • Grow participation pools
  • Develop and carry out detailed project plan for delivery of these programs by coordinating with internal staff

(including direct reports, upward management, and other departments) and external parties.

  • Judge Certification: Align content to better reflect current knowledge, standards, and evolution of competitions. Improve delivery systems to reach a more diverse pool of candidates and grow the program’s reach.
  • World Competitions Educational Program: Update content and improve delivery systems to optimize impact.
  • WCE Representative Program: Establish clear training path to become a WCE Rep. Implement a QC program to support current WCE Reps and Competitions Bodies.
  • Collaborate on a recognition system for highly engaged WCC stakeholders.
  • R&R Committees: oversee Rules & Regulation updates. Hire and supervise Lead Authors to create rule sets.
  • Support Competition Strategic Committee (CSC) Chair and Events Officer with competitions evolution & future planning.
  • Oversee management of staffing, both contract and internal.
  • Consistently communicates upwards to escalate issues, communicate goal tracking, and ensure strategic alignment with other departments (education, research, SKD, etc.).
  • Consistently evaluate programs and systems to ensure alignment with company goals and efficacy across multiple stakeholders and priorities.
  • Maintains clear and accessible systems, to ensure event data is captured and retained in perpetuity.
  • Works with Events Officer to improve tools, documents, and processes for future success.
  • Provide feedback and encouragement to direct reports, in order to build capacity, teamwork, comradery, & strategic alignment.
  • Consistently focused on personal and professional development.

Your Experience

  • Must be a team player, demonstrate excellent oral and written communication skills, and have a professional demeanor.
  • Minimum 5 years strategic management or operations experience in innovative events, competitions, or similar professional meeting environments.
  • Technical/educational writing a plus.
  • Experience in the coffee, beverage or foodservice industries a plus.
